What is WhatConverts and how does it help track leads?
Overview Description
WhatConverts is a lead tracking and marketing attribution platform designed to help businesses understand exactly which marketing activities generate real leads. Instead of focusing only on website traffic metrics such as clicks or page views, WhatConverts tracks the actual outcomes that matter to businesses, including phone calls, form submissions, chats, and ecommerce transactions.
The platform captures each lead and connects it with the marketing source that generated it. This allows companies to see whether a lead came from a paid search campaign, an organic search result, a social media ad, or another marketing channel. By providing detailed attribution data, WhatConverts helps marketers identify which campaigns produce qualified leads and which ones fail to deliver meaningful results.
Many marketing teams struggle to prove return on investment from advertising efforts. WhatConverts solves this challenge by collecting conversion data from multiple channels and presenting it in a unified dashboard. Businesses and agencies can analyze lead quality, track campaign performance, and optimize marketing budgets based on reliable conversion data rather than assumptions.
What key features does WhatConverts provide for lead tracking?
Key Features
-
Call Tracking and Dynamic Number Insertion
WhatConverts provides advanced call tracking capabilities that assign unique phone numbers to website visitors depending on how they reached the site. Dynamic number insertion automatically replaces the visible phone number on a webpage with a tracking number linked to the visitor’s traffic source. This enables precise attribution of phone calls to specific campaigns, ads, or keywords. -
Unified Lead Tracking System
The platform captures leads from multiple sources including phone calls, web forms, live chat, and ecommerce purchases. Each lead is stored in a centralized database with associated marketing data, making it easier to analyze which channels generate the most valuable conversions. -
Detailed Marketing Attribution Data
Every lead record includes information about the visitor’s journey, such as campaign source, keyword, landing page, and referring channel. This detailed attribution allows marketers to evaluate performance at both the campaign and keyword levels. -
Call Recording and Lead Qualification Tools
Businesses can record incoming calls and review them directly in the platform. This allows teams to verify the quality of leads, monitor conversations with potential customers, and ensure that sales teams handle inquiries effectively. -
Custom Reporting and Analytics
WhatConverts offers customizable reporting tools that allow users to filter leads by campaign, traffic source, or time period. Reports can be used to evaluate marketing performance and identify opportunities for optimization. -
Agency White Label Capabilities
Marketing agencies can rebrand the platform and provide clients with custom reports under their own brand identity. This feature allows agencies to deliver transparent lead tracking services while maintaining their own branding.
When should businesses use WhatConverts for marketing attribution?
Use Case Highlights
-
Digital Marketing Agencies
Agencies use WhatConverts to demonstrate campaign performance to clients by showing exactly which marketing channels generate real leads. This transparency improves client trust and helps agencies justify marketing budgets. -
Pay-Per-Click Campaign Optimization
Advertisers running paid search campaigns can analyze which keywords produce high-quality leads rather than simply generating clicks. This allows marketers to refine bidding strategies and eliminate underperforming keywords. -
Local Service Businesses
Businesses that rely heavily on phone calls, such as contractors, legal services, and healthcare providers, can track which advertising sources drive the most calls and qualified inquiries. -
Lead Generation Websites
Companies operating lead generation platforms can capture leads from multiple channels and evaluate their quality before passing them to sales teams or partners. -
Multi-Channel Marketing Strategies
Organizations running campaigns across search, social media, email marketing, and display advertising can consolidate conversion data into a single system for easier analysis.
